Newcastle Chess Club now at the Punch Bowl

4 September 2025/in Club news, News

From Wednesday 10 September, Newcastle Chess Club will begin holding regular club nights at the Punch Bowl Inn, 125 Jesmond Road, Newcastle NE2 1JY. Summer KO Round 1: Newcastle Chess Club, Thursday 22 May

19 May 2025/in Club news

The first round of the Northumberland Summer KO being played at Newcastle Chess Club will now take place on Thursday 22 May, 7:15pm. This is a week later than originally planned, to allow for Newcastle Labour Club to open its new venue to the public.

Newcastle overtake Gosforth in title race

11 April 2025/in News

Newcastle Dragons are favourites to win the Northumbria Division 1 title after beating Gosforth Empire 2.5-1.5 this week.
